3

Можно ли, используя только командную строку, перезагрузить компьютер без shutdown.exe?

3 ответа3

5

Следующее работает на большинстве компьютеров с Windows Server 2000 и Windows XP, но попробуйте:

C:\WINDOWS\SYSTEM32\TSSHUTDN.EXE 0 /DELAY:0 /POWERDOWN  

Использование утилиты TSShutDn

Если вы не хотите использовать стороннюю утилиту, вы можете обойтись менее известной утилитой в Windows 2000 и Windows XP. Исходный инструмент командной строки tsshutdn.exe изначально был предназначен для выключения серверов, а не рабочих станций. Он был представлен в Windows 2000 и сохранился в Windows XP. См. MSKB 320188, «Как использовать команду TSSHUTDN для выключения сервера терминалов в службах терминалов Windows 2000», и MSKB 243202, «Инструменты управления сеансами служб терминалов Windows 2000». В командной строке введите tsshutdn /? для списка его подкоманд и синтаксиса. Командная строка C:\WINDOWS\SYSTEM32\TSSHUTDN.EXE 0 /DELAY:0 /POWERDOWN выключит большинство компьютеров под управлением Windows 2000 и Windows XP, хотя некоторые (согласно корреспонденту «perris», который первым обратил меня к этой собственной утилите) получит сообщение об ошибке 1702.

2

Если вы добавите PsShutdown.exe в каталог по вашему пути, на вашем персональном компьютере вы сможете отключить сервер удаленно.

На самом деле вы должны иметь возможность сделать то же самое с Shutdown.exe с вашего компьютера.

0

Вы можете сделать это с помощью автоматического выключения компьютера от tomatosoft

http://www.tomatosoft.biz/blog/2011/09/05/auto-shut-down-your-computer-at-a-specified-time/

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.